Systematic Name: 4-(Trimethylsilyl)but-3-yn-2-one
SMILES: O=C(C#C[Si](C)(C)C)C
InChI: InChI=1/C7H12OSi/c1-7(8)5-6-9(2,3)4/h1-4H3
InChIKey: NQEZDDPEJMKMOS-UHFFFAOYAH
Empirical Formula: C7H12OSi
Molecular Weight: 140.2551
Index of Refraction: 1.428
Molar Refractivity: 41.23 cm3
Molar Volume: 160.2 cm3
Surface Tension: 23.5 dyne/cm
Density: 0.875 g/cm3
Flash Point: 41.2 °C
Enthalpy of Vaporization: 38.16 kJ/mol
Boiling Point: 144.6 °C at 760 mmHg
Vapour Pressure: 5.06 mmHg at 25 °C

storage temp. of 4-(Trimethylsilyl)-3-butyn-2-one (CAS NO.5930-98-3): Flammables area
Hazard Codes:Xi
Risk Statements: 10-36/37/38
R10:Flammable.
R36/37/38:Irritating to eyes, respiratory system and skin.
Safety Statements: 16-26-36-37/39
S16:Keep away from sources of ignition.
S26: In case of contact with eyes, rinse immediately with plenty of water and seek medical advice.
S36:Wear suitable protective clothing.
S37/39:Wear suitable gloves and eye/face protection.
RIDADR: UN 1224 3/PG 3
WGK Germany of 4-(Trimethylsilyl)-3-butyn-2-one (CAS NO.5930-98-3): 3
